**Q: Why did my request get a 429 from the Tollgate gateway?**

Tollgate enforces per-service token buckets: 200 requests/minute default, bursts up to 50. Limits are keyed on the calling service identity, not IP. If you're reviewing code that retries on 429, check it honors the Retry-After header and backs off exponentially — hammering the gateway triggers a temporary ban. Custom limits require a quota entry in the gateway config repo, approved by the platform team. For quota increases or disputes, email the gateway owners at the address below.

escalation mailbox, fahaf-bajep: druael@lumiccorp.internal

Defaults changed. Restock windows now default to 6h instead of 12h, and the planner assumes two-operator routes unless overridden. Depot prioritization flipped: low-stock machines outrank high-revenue ones. This matches how the Bellgrave depot team actually runs things.

If you're new: don't hand-edit the planner config on the route servers. All defaults live in the central profile and get pushed nightly. Overrides go through the planner repo, not the boxes.

The current default configuration is as follows.

service settings:
[pelius]
port = 7000
region = north-2
host = pelius.tolvaqhq.internal
team = casax
timeout_ms = 2000
retries = 1

Meeting notes, Spoolhaven review prep: the printer-spooler microservice now retries failed jobs with exponential backoff, capped at five attempts. Reviewer should confirm the queue drain logic does not drop jobs on pod restart, and that metrics match the Cardell dashboard. Questions about the retry design should go to the author named below.

signatory, fahag-bawep: Weneth Belwyn Kasath Ulaeth

# Service Accounts: String Extraction

The `extract-i18n` script pulls translatable strings from all Bramblewick repos and pushes them to the Glossa service. It runs under the `i18n-extractor` service account. Do not run it under your personal account; Glossa rate-limits individual users aggressively. The account has write access to the staging catalog only. Set the token in your shell before invoking the script. The current staging token is below.

API key for kahap-kafog: zpat15_6qzxZ7YR8aDwjmp